Fullstack Javascript Developer Job Description
As a Fullstack Javascript Developer, you will be involved in all aspects of web development, including server-side programming, client-side scripting, and database integration. In addition, you will collaborate with other developers, designers, and stakeholders to ensure the successful implementation and delivery of high-quality software solutions.
Responsibilities
- Developing front-end web architecture and ensuring the responsiveness of applications
- Designing user interactions on web pages
- Developing back-end website applications
- Creating servers and databases for functionality
- Ensuring cross-platform optimization
- Building reusable code and libraries for future use
- Optimizing web applications for maximum speed and scalability
- Implementing security and data protection measures
- Testing and debugging web applications
- Collaborating with the design and product teams to understand user requirements
- Staying up-to-date with emerging technologies and industry trends
Qualifications
- Bachelor's degree in Computer Science or a related field
- Proven work experience as a Fullstack Javascript Developer
- Strong understanding of JavaScript, HTML, and CSS
- Experience with server-side frameworks such as Node.js
- Experience with front-end frameworks/libraries such as React or Angular
- Knowledge of databases and SQL
- Familiarity with version control systems (e.g., Git)
- Excellent problem-solving and troubleshooting skills
- Ability to work independently and collaboratively in a team environment
- Good communication and interpersonal skills
Skills
- JavaScript
- HTML
- CSS
- Node.js
- React
- Angular
- SQL
- Git
- Problem-solving
- Communication
